我是C#的新手。我一直在网上寻找有关如何打印pdf的教程,但找不到。
然后我想,是否可以使用itextpdf来阅读它,就像这里提到的
[在VB.NET或C#中使用itextsharpdll读取PDF内容
然后打印。如果是这样,怎么办?
一种非常简单的方法是使用已安装的Adobe Reader或任何其他能够打印的PDF查看器:
Process p = new Process( ); p.StartInfo = new ProcessStartInfo( ) { CreateNoWindow = true, Verb = "print", FileName = path //put the correct path here }; p.Start( );
另一种方法是使用第三方组件,例如PDFView4NET